The manga version of the Japanese TV series "Gachapon Brother" has been confirmed to be serialized in the February 2015 issue of "Bessatsu FRIEND" (Kodansha) to be released on January 13, 2015. The author of this work is Chisato Miko. Chisato Miko said that when she first saw the setting of this work, she thought it was a very good story. If it were her own child, she would definitely spend hundreds of thousands of yen (laughs). The TV drama version of this work will be broadcast late at night on January 10, three days earlier than the serialization of the comic version. "Gachapon Brother" tells the story of an ordinary elementary school student Miko, who one day got a gashapon machine that can summon her brother, and uses this gashapon machine to find an ideal brother. The script of this work is written by Nojima Shinji, and the brothers in the story are divided into different levels such as S-level, A-level, and B-level. In the TV series, Suzuki Rio plays Miko who hopes to get a gentle brother. The original S-level brother was played by Kishi Yuta. In addition, Matsukura Kaito, Fukazawa Tatsuya, Morita Miyuto, Kyomoto Daigo, Matsuda Genta, Iwamoto Teru and Tamamoto Fukaito also participated. |
